Travel and Visa Convenience

Reaching Turkey from Bucharest is straightforward, with multiple daily flights connecting the two capitals in roughly two hours. Romanian citizens can typically obtain an e‑visa online within minutes, though it’s... ways wise to verify the latest entry requirements before booking. Major airlines and low‑cost carriers operate frequent routes, ensuring flexibility in travel dates. Many Turkish clinics assist patients with airport pickups, hotel arrangements, and even local transportation during the recovery period. This level of logistical support helps reduce the stress of international travel, allowing patients to focus on their health while enjoying a brief cultural visit to Istanbul’s historic attractions.
